Collisions
During a collision, there is a transfer of momentum & energy.
To calculate momentum =pai + pbi = paf + pbf
(remember p = mΔv)
To calculate energy =KEai + KEbi = KEaf + KEbf (remember KE = ½ mv2)
![Page 3: ELASTIC INELASTIC Analyzing Collisions. Collisions During a collision, there is a transfer of momentum energy. To calculate momentum = p ai + p bi](https://reader036.vdocument.in/reader036/viewer/2022062317/5a4d1b717f8b9ab0599b53e3/html5/thumbnails/3.jpg)
Collisions
2 types of collisions#1 = Elastic – “hit & rebound”
- momentum is conserved For Perfectly Elastic- KE remains the same

Collisions
2 types of collisions#2 = Inelastic – “hit & stick”
- momentum is conserved For Perfectly Inelastic- KE is decreased
